11. Remove the inner circlip (1) by the lower
bearing (see illustration). The rear
carriage is now loose and can be moved.
Then loosen the outer circlip (2) and
remove the bearings from below.
12. Remove the upper bearings from above;
if they are stuck tap them from below.
13. Fit the new bearings and mount the
articulated steering in the reverse order
as set out for dismantling.
14. After mounting, the cable tension should
be checked, see "Remove the frame
plate by loosening the screws (two on the
power steering housing)." on page 42.
Check that the controls and cables are
properly adjusted, see "Adjusting the
Hydrostatic Transmission Cable" on
page 46.
15. Bleed the hydraulic system of excess air.
Top up the oil after test running.
